Relationship between California Bearing Ratio and Other Geotechnical Properties of Sub grade Soils

Abstract

Abstract The California bearing ratio (CBR) is a very commonly used laboratory test for predicting the strength of subgrade layer. The aim of this study is predicting the strength of the subgrade soil from fine grained soils. The findings obtained from test results are Atterberg limit, grain size, compaction, and free swell tests. The California bearing ratios were conducted to find out the strength parameters, and correlated with liquid limit, plastic limit, plastic index, maximum dry density and optimum moisture content. The CBR values were determined in the laboratory are compared with the predicted values.
